understanding ‌the ‍Role of a ⁤Dental Assistant

A ​dental assistant plays a crucial role ⁤in supporting‌ dental ⁢practitioners and ensuring patients⁤ receive high-quality care. ⁤The responsibilities include⁤ preparing treatment rooms, ⁤sterilizing instruments, assisting ‍during procedures, managing patient records, and providing patient education. Dental assistants are ⁢the unsung heroes of the ‍dental office,blending technical skills‌ with compassionate patient interactions.

Why ​Choose a Career​ as a⁤ Dental Assistant?

  • High Employment Demand: The healthcare industry consistently needs qualified dental​ assistants, with ⁢job growth projected ⁤at⁤ 11% from 2020‌ to 2030 (U.S. Bureau of‌ Labor Statistics).
  • average Salary: The median‍ annual wage ⁢ranges from $36,000 ⁣to $45,000 depending ⁣on experience and location.
  • variety and Flexibility: ​ opportunities to ⁣work in private practices, dental clinics, or even open your own office.
  • Rapid entry: Many programs offer fast-track training,⁢ allowing you to start working​ within months.
  • Rewarding​ Experience: Helping patients improve their oral ‍health⁢ and ‌confidence brings a great sense of fulfillment.

Steps to Become a ‌Dental⁢ Assistant

Follow these essential steps ‌to pave your way into a triumphant dental assisting ⁤career:

1. Research ​the ⁣Requirements in Your State or Country

Eligibility criteria for dental assistants vary depending on your location. ⁤Some regions ​require certification, whereas others may not. It’s crucial ‌to check with⁢ local health boards or dental associations for specific regulations.

2. Complete⁢ a Dental Assisting⁣ Program

Enrolling in an​ accredited dental assistant program ⁢is highly recommended. These ⁣programs typically span ‌from a few months to a ⁤year and include both classroom instruction and ​clinical practice.

  • Certificate or diploma programs
  • Associate degree programs (less​ common, but available)

3. Gain Practical ‍Experience

Hands-on experience‍ is⁣ vital. Look ⁤for⁢ internships, externships, or part-time positions during or after‍ your training to build ‌your skills and confidence.

4. Obtain Certification and ‌Licensing

In‍ many regions, certification enhances employability and earning ⁤potential.⁢ Common certifying agencies include:

  • Dental Assisting National Board (DANB)
  • Registered Dental Assistant (RDA)
  • Certified Dental Assistant (CDA)

Readiness for certification exams involves studying dental terminology, infection control, radiography,‍ and other ‍technical skills.

5. Apply for Dental Assistant Jobs

Prepare a‍ professional resume ⁢highlighting your ⁣education, practical⁤ experience, and⁤ certifications. Utilize job boards,dental practice⁢ websites,and local job fairs to find openings.

6. ⁣Continue Your Education and​ Specialize

as you gain experience, consider pursuing additional certifications in areas such as dental ‌radiography, expanded functions, or sedation assisting. ⁢Continuous education boosts ⁣your career growth and earning potential.
